[python] SQLAlchemy와 SQL Alchemy의 차이점
SQLAlchemy는 Python에서 사용하는 객체 관계형 매퍼(ORM) 라이브러리입니다. ORM은 데이터베이스와 객체 간의 관계를 매핑해주는 역할을 합니다. SQLAlchemy는 이러한 ORM 기능 뿐만 아니라 SQL의 생성 및 실행, 연결 관리, 트랜잭션 관리 등 다양한 데이터베이스 기능을 제공합니다.
SQLAlchemy의 이름에는 “SQL”이 포함되어 있습니다. 이는 SQLAlchemy가 SQL을 사용하여 데이터베이스와 상호 작용한다는 것을 나타냅니다. SQLAlchemy는 SQL을 사용하여 데이터베이스 쿼리를 생성하고 실행하는 기능을 제공합니다.
반면, SQL Alchemy는 실제로는 SQLAlchemy와 동일한 라이브러리를 가리킵니다. SQL Alchemy는 SQLAlchemy의 별칭으로 사용되는 것이 일반적입니다. 이는 SQLAlchemy의 이름을 간단하게 줄이기 위해 사용되는 편리한 약어입니다.
따라서, SQLAlchemy와 SQL Alchemy는 사실상 동일한 라이브러리를 가리키며, 사용하는 의미나 기능 면에서 차이는 없습니다.
정리
- SQLAlchemy는 Python에서 사용하는 ORM 라이브러리입니다.
- SQLAlchemy는 SQL 쿼리 생성 및 실행, 연결 관리, 트랜잭션 관리 등 다양한 데이터베이스 기능을 제공합니다.
- SQL Alchemy는 SQLAlchemy의 약어로 사용되며, 실제로는 동일한 라이브러리를 가리킵니다.